Oakland elects its Mayor, City Council mem bers, City Attorney, City Auditor, and School Directors using Ranked-Choice Voting. RCV was approved by Oakland voters in 2006 with the adoption of Measure O. At Tuesday's April ... five branded women dvdWebOct 17, 2024 · Ranked-choice voting allows voters to rank multiple candidates on the ballot in order of preference instead of choosing just one candidate. If a candidate gets over 50 percent of the vote, they are considered the winner.
